Is the hon. Gentleman not answering his own question? I strongly suggest that we do not revisit the old offences. Is not Parliament trying to give a message to the courts that whatever form of unlawful sexual activity takes place, it considers the gravity to be the same so there should be a similarity of sentencing? If a court wants to take a different view of the facts of any individual case, that is for the court to decide. We as a Parliament should send out the message that the courts should be under no illusion that we do not consider all these acts to have similar gravity.
